sourcepub fn new() -> Self
pub fn new() -> Self
Create a new mock object with no expectations.
This method will not be generated if the real struct
already has a new
method. However, it will be
generated if the struct implements a trait with a new
method. The trait’s new
method can still be called
like <MockX as TraitY>::new
